PREVIEW: Contention reigns at Old Cemetery in Utrecht

Residents and eMadlangeni Municipality are at odds about the current state of the Old Cemetery in Utrecht.

The state of Old Cemetery in Utrecht is once again in the spotlight.

According to complaints, the cemetery remained in poor condition.

Residents alleged tombstones were obscured by overgrowth and animals often grazed upon burial plots.

The matter was reported to the eMadlangeni Municipality for comment.

An official response was received a few days later.

“We wish to state categorically that the pictures presented together with the complaint are not a representation of state of the cemetery including the weekend the complainant alleges to have visited the cemetery.”
